About The Position

Provide support managing Central Invoice & Data Management for Construction Management, by coordinating Corrective Action Plans (CAPs), managing procurement workflows, supporting VM reporting, updating dashboards, and facilitating communication between project stakeholders. This role ensures timely follow‑up, accurate documentation, and consistent reporting to leadership. Responsibilities

  • Prepare and present Active CAP Summary, Closed CAP Summary, VM CAP Issues, and VM CAP Actions sections for recurring leadership and team meetings.
  • Review upcoming CAPs and verify status updates with action owners.
  • Facilitate weekly meetings to discuss CAP progress and updates.
  • Maintain and organize project notes, action items, and documentation.
  • Send communications and updates to stakeholders.
  • Ensure contractors are prepared and present at CARB meetings.
  • Capture CARB meeting notes, summarize discussions, and upload Meeting Minutes into the EFFR CAP system.
  • Update Operating Review presentation slides and provide notes.
  • Update Power BI reports as needed.
